I just installed the light. Did exactly the same as post 60. I used probably 2.5 ft of extension wire. Identified the positive of the light with a 9v
battery and connected to the orange/ blue of the license light wire. Works great. Thanks everyone for sharing tips!

Took a little longer than 10 minutes, maybe a half hour. Used the passenger side license plate light harness for power and ground. Large hands and a small space but the plug comes off easy and drops slightly below the bumper to allow access for the posi-taps. I added my extra wires to each tap prior to making the connection just outside the license plate light plug. Added an extra foot of wire for the hot and ground side. Trimmed the extension wire, once I got the light mounted and could determine the final length required. I added the posi-connectors to the green wires on the light harness prior to mounting the light. The hole in the truck box is very large. Had to make the two final connections between the light harness and my extension wires from the license plate light just behind the spare tire. No need to take the spare down. Added a few zip ties so it looks nice and clean.
